How many smoke detectors does California require?+

California requires hardwired, interconnected smoke detectors in every bedroom, outside each sleeping area, and on every level of the home including the basement. CO detectors are required outside each sleeping area and on every level with a fuel-burning appliance. A typical 3-bedroom Fowler home needs 5–7 detectors.

Why hardwired over battery detectors?+

Hardwired detectors are interconnected — when one detects smoke, all alarms in the house sound simultaneously. They also have battery backup. Battery-only detectors work independently and rely on you to replace batteries. California requires hardwired detectors for all new construction and major renovations.
